## Flagpole: Getting Started (Plugin Authors)

Flagpole is Ostermill's feature-flag rollout framework. External plugins must register a namespace before shipping flags. Rules: one namespace per plugin, flags are immutable once live, rollouts go through staged cohorts (1% → 10% → 50% → 100%). Kill switches are mandatory for any flag touching billing paths. Docs cover the SDK; sandbox credentials are issued on request. Namespace registration and sandbox access requests go to the Flagpole platform team.

escalation mailbox, kaweg-kahif: druwyn.sordor@nelvroworks.corp

## Break-Glass: Admin Table Bulk Edits

For the weekly eng sync. Bulk edits in the Cartwheel admin table (price overrides, region flags, merchant status) normally require dual approval through the Venhold workflow. When Venhold is down and a time-sensitive bulk change is needed, break-glass applies: file an incident, notify the on-call lead, and enable single-operator mode from the ops console. Every change made this way is logged and reviewed at the next sync. To activate single-operator mode, the console asks for the passphrase listed below.

unlock words, bafog-fajeg: goriel-feneth-lamdor-novys-kasox-silath-fenwyn-lamys-julok-ulamir-druox-kelath-druael-gilys

## TKT-4471: Signature check failing on thumbnail queue artifacts

The Mothlight thumbnail generation queue rejects the 5.2 worker image — signature verification fails at pull time on every Dunmere node. Cause: the release was signed with the retired January key after rotation. Blocking tonight's deploy. Fix: re-sign the image and the queue config bundle, then re-push. For the re-sign, use the current deploy key, which follows.

release key, kawip-hafop: bky3_mxv

Summary: stale product pages on the Bramblecart catalog traced back to a misconfigured cache tier in staging. The invalidation worker was pointed at the production purge endpoint, so staging entries never expired. Reviewer: please confirm the fix sets CACHE_PURGE_HOST to the staging endpoint in /etc/bramblecart/worker.env and that TTL defaults remain 300s. The worker authenticates purge calls, and the line below sets that secret.

secret setting of tajof-bahif: COURIER_KEY3=65d